Output 3d61c81a319894d72a176603c04a374e888391185bcc6a4d5aebce42c82410b5:1

value
7597109
script pubkey
OP_0 OP_PUSHBYTES_20 d13d81186130e27f04f26d4aa0c720d1f55629d5
address
bc1q6y7czxrpxr387p8jd492p3eq6864v2w4k63scv
transaction
3d61c81a319894d72a176603c04a374e888391185bcc6a4d5aebce42c82410b5
spent
true